Choosing Equations to Solve Physics Problems
To choose the correct equation or set of equations for solving a physics problem, it is crucial to understand the nature of the problem. Once you've identified the unknown quantities you need to find, make a list of the known values, which will direct you to the right equations. Looking for equations that contain only one unknown is usually the simplest approach. However, if the equation has multiple unknowns, you will need an additional equation for each unknown to solve the problem. Remember to always keep the physical principles in mind, so you do not get lost amid complex equations. In some cases, combining different equations might be necessary to arrive at the final answer.
After obtaining a numerical answer, you should verify its accuracy and consistency with the problem's unit of measurement and known physical principles. This ensures that your calculated result is reasonable within the context of the problem.
